Thoma Bravo’s Realpage Settles DOJ Case With Data Agreement
  • Thoma Bravo LLC’s RealPage Inc. has reached a settlement agreement with the Justice Department regarding an antitrust case that accused the company of monopolizing the rental property software market and engaging in a price-fixing conspiracy among residential landlords across the United States.
  • This settlement is significant as it may reshape the competitive landscape of rental property software, potentially leading to increased scrutiny of similar practices in the industry and impacting how residential landlords operate in the future.

UK announces world's first international esports competition for military personnel, aiming to "sharpen cyber skills"
PositiveArtificial Intelligence
The UK has launched the International Defence Esports Games (IDEG) in London, marking the world's first international esports competition specifically for military personnel. Over 40 allied nations, including Canada and Poland, are participating, although there is no mention of the US's involvement. This initiative follows the UK's decision to officially recognize esports as a military sport in 2024.
Semantic-ICP: Iterative Closest Point for Non-rigid Multi-Organ Point Cloud Registration
PositiveArtificial Intelligence
A novel non-rigid semantic Iterative Closest Point (SemICP) method has been introduced for point cloud registration, addressing limitations in traditional methods by incorporating semantic labels and biomechanical energy constraints. This advancement is particularly relevant for computer-aided interventions (CAI), where accurate registration of anatomical structures is crucial.
The US is throwing big money at rare-earth tech, taking on China's dominance with new chemistry
PositiveArtificial Intelligence
The United States is significantly investing in rare-earth technology to reduce China's dominance in the sector, focusing on the industrial processes that convert ore into high-purity materials essential for modern technology. This move comes as rare-earth elements are crucial for various applications, including smartphones and electric vehicles.
